**Overview**<br/><br/>If youve already started your career and want to top up your HND or Foundation degree (FdA) to a full Bachelors degree, this BEng (Hons) Electronic Systems Engineering top-up degree course is ideal.<br/><br/>Enhance your engineering skills and increase your contribution to your organisation with the potential to level up in a new role and increase your salary.<br/><br/>Study anywhere that suits you, over two or three years, while developing your potential as a skilled electronic engineer in areas such as consumer and professional electronics, robotics, defence, broadcasting and telecommunications.<br/><br/>**Course highlights**<br/><br/><br/>- Put mathematical models into practice, using computer-based design and simulation techniques<br/><br/><br/>- Get a core understanding of analogue and digital electronics, data communications and signal processing<br/><br/><br/>- Design systems, simulate and test prototypes using various technologies<br/><br/><br/>- Design economic solutions to meet the complex specifications of consumers today, using engineering analysis software tools<br/><br/><br/>**Careers and opportunities**<br/><br/>As an senior electronic engineer, you can expect a salary from £40,000 to £65,000.<br/><br/>If youre planning to stay with your current employer after graduating, you could use this top up course to secure a more senior role. But you could also apply your skills to any number of roles in industries that require engineers.<br/><br/>All engineering roles are listed in the UK Government’s skills shortage list – which means engineers are currently in high demand. And the 2019 IET Skills and Demand in Industry report found that a third of employers increased their engineering and technology workforce in the previous 3 years.<br/><br/>What jobs can you do with an electronic systems engineering degree?<br/><br/>Previous students have gone on to work in roles including:<br/><br/><br/>- electronics engineer<br/><br/><br/>- product design engineer<br/><br/><br/>- application engineer<br/><br/><br/>Our graduates have worked in areas such as:<br/>- robotics<br/><br/><br/>- defence<br/><br/><br/>- consumer and professional electronics<br/><br/><br/>- broadcasting and telecommunications<br/><br/><br/>After you leave the University, you can get help, advice and support for up to 5 years from our Careers and Employability service as you advance in your career.
